Output d472dcca1d99bd249457bafcb04cbb8ff3f341b15a59d35bebc4c69294fa248a:16

value
1215521462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da4b3d6b865f50a4a0af672a3d20f4729ae0ec28 OP_EQUAL
address
3MbFN8A6kFWhUYh3q9vSsY1qDpjwMBQQvN
transaction
d472dcca1d99bd249457bafcb04cbb8ff3f341b15a59d35bebc4c69294fa248a
confirmations
328671
spent
true